Dry indehiscent single – seeded fruit formed from bicarpellary syncarpous inferior ovary is
Options
(a) Berry
(b) Cremocarp
(c) Caryopsis
(d) Cypsela
Correct Answer:
Cypsela
Explanation:
Cypsela is a dry, one chambered, one seed fruit developing from an inferior, bicarpellary ovary, e.g., sunflower, marigold, cosmos, etc. Caryopsis or grain is a small, dry one seeded fruit developing from superior, monocarpellary ovary. Pericarp fused with the seed coat, e.g., rice, wheat, maize, etc. Cremocarp is a bilocular, two seeded fruit developing from an inferior bicarpellary ovary.
